RESEARCH INTERESTS

Hirotaka Tamanoi is primarily interested in (algebraic) topology, particularly elliptic cohomology theory which is closely related to geometry and representation theory of loop groups and loop spaces, quantum field theory, and conformal field theory. Part of the theory is motivated by physics. He is also interested in generalized Schwarzian derivatives in several variables and Moebius invariant differential operators. Professor Tamanoi's interests also include generalized hypergeometric functions in several variables which arise in conformal field theory. These functions correspond to certain graphs which describe sewing of basic hypergeometric functions.
